To improve your posture, ensure that your workspace is ergonomically designed. Use a chair that supports your lower back and keep your feet flat on the floor. When standing, distribute your weight evenly on both feet and avoid slouching. Regularly practicing these habits can contribute to better spinal alignment and reduce the risk of injury. Risk Factors for Developing Back Pain In addition to physical factors, emotional and psychological components can exacerbate back pain. Stress, anxiety, and depression can lead to muscle tension and increased sensitivity to pain. For those seeking complementary approaches to back pain relief, alternative therapies can provide valuable options. Techniques such as acupuncture, massage therapy, and yoga have gained popularity for their holistic benefits. These therapies often focus on addressing not only the physical aspects of pain but also the emotional and mental components.
